Relationship between photolineaments and Devonian shale gas well productivity; with application to testing of DuPont EL-836 explosive
An analysis of the relationship between Devonian Shale gas well productivity in Putnam County, WV and the orientation of, distance to, and density of the nearest photolineament (at scales of 1:32000 and 1:86000) was performed using primarily nonparametric statistical techniques. The results indicate that production is higher within 1300 feet of a low altitude photolineament. There is no association between the orientation of the lineament and productivity. Results on photolineament density are inconclusive. These results appear to be confirmed by the analysis of the DuPont EL-836 explosive tests, which also indicate a statistically significant increase in open flow over conventional shooting.
